Job Description

We are seeking an experienced Health Principal Consultant to join our team at Oracle. As a key member of our Federal Consulting team, you will play a critical role in designing, configuring, and implementing Oracle Health EHR (Millennium) solutions for federal agencies, including the Department of Defense, United States Coast Guard, Veterans Affairs, and Indian Health Service.

About the Role

This is a challenging and rewarding opportunity for a seasoned consultant with a strong background in healthcare information technology (HCIT) and experience working with Oracle Health products. As a Principal Consultant, you will work independently to provide high-quality solutions to our clients, leveraging your expertise in HCIT, Oracle methodology, and company procedures.

Responsibilities
  • Consult with clients on service line workflow and guide them through interdependencies and design decision impacts.
  • Provide solution oversight, direction, and expertise to stakeholders.
  • Drive client-specific solution configuration design to meet workflow requirements and make recommendations to clients.
  • Mitigate solution risks and issues.
  • Execute workflow and process improvement strategies.
  • Lead client meetings and events.
  • Drive internal team initiatives.
Requirements
  • At least 8 years of combined related work experience and completed higher education.
  • At least 2 years of HCIT consulting, HCIT support, and/or other client-facing or IT solution work experience.
  • 5+ years of overall experience in relevant functional or technical roles, including knowledge and experience with Oracle Health Oncology products.
  • Undergraduate degree or equivalent experience.
  • Product or technical expertise relevant to practice focus.
  • Ability to communicate effectively and build rapport with team members and clients.
  • Highly organized with the ability to manage multiple projects simultaneously.
  • Self-starter capable of independently handling tasks and projects.
  • U.S. citizenship required due to client contracts.
  • Must be able to obtain the appropriate government security clearance card applicable to your position.
